Christmas Day Swim

Every 25th of December since 1970, hundreds of hardy people have descended upon our beach for the famous Exmouth Christmas Day Swim. Why not join them? We’re told it’s the best way to build up an appetite for your seasonal dinner. Everyone is welcome to have a dip, Why not wear fancy dress? Most people do! The swim kicks off at 11 am sharp, on the beach opposite the clock tower. Don’t worry if you don’t fancy getting wet, you can join the hundreds of people who head down to watch the festivities!

New Year in Exmouth

New Year’s Eve in Exmouth is a night not to be missed. Practically the whole town turns out in fancy dress. Indeed, Exmouth is regularly voted one of the top five places in the UK to spend New Year’s Eve – with fireworks in The Strand marking the dawning of the New Year.
